Key ceremony checklist, item 7 (Pagelark public REST API). Confirm that the signing key governing cursor-based pagination tokens has been rotated and that the old key is marked revoke-pending. Verify both ceremony witnesses have initialed the log. Before sealing the envelope, the officiant reads aloud the recovery passphrase that unlocks the escrow shard in the event of key loss. Record that the passphrase read during the ceremony matches the value shown directly below.

vault phrase of yaduf-yajop = lamath-kelix-aldion-zorius-ulaox-eliax-gorox-norok-fenael-fenath-julael-pelius-belius-druion

Subject: Memtrace cut-over complete

Team,

Cut-over to Memtrace v2 for GPU memory profiling finished last night. Old v1 agents are disabled; any tickets referencing v1 dashboards should be closed as resolved-by-migration. Sampling overhead is now under 2% and allocation traces include kernel names. Known gap: profiles older than 30 days were not migrated. Point customers at the v2 docs for setup questions. For reference when troubleshooting, the agent now runs with the following configuration.

settings of bagaf-bawip:
[aldax]
port = 5000
region = south-4
host = aldax.brasklabs.corp
team = brivan
timeout_ms = 2000
retries = 2

### Step 4: Stabilize the integration tests

Heads up: the Tollgate payments suite is flaky mostly because tests share one sandbox ledger. Before migrating, give each test run its own namespace and bump the settlement poll timeout — the old default is way too tight. Once that's in place, reruns should drop to near zero. The test harness picks up these configuration values at startup.

config for hahip-yajep:
holix:
  log_level: error
  metrics_host: metrics.holix.qorvellabs.internal
  pin: 9600
  pool_size: 8

First-aid room: ground floor, Corridor B, next to the lift lobby at Marrowgate Exchange. Kept locked outside staffed hours. Facilities desk restocks supplies every Monday. Log all incidents in the Fennick register. Defibrillator is wall-mounted inside, left of the door. For after-hours entry, use the door-pass code below.

badge for fafof-yajef: bdg-JTFOG-95442